Output 66fc5905e6c4c269d7b8f3a485b26626f9dfcd09bab6ee5659ab568e78299329:7

value
1504729
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ee96dc46fa81c96e23a5c04cd07f9c2fd1ddc3f8 OP_EQUALVERIFY OP_CHECKSIG
address
1NkYYdCE11xgUjEbZmfgbY9LARMnrWZ6Kh
transaction
66fc5905e6c4c269d7b8f3a485b26626f9dfcd09bab6ee5659ab568e78299329
spent
true